Chrome๏ฟฝ Systems Inc., a subsidiary of DealerTrack Holdings, Inc. (Nasdaq: TRAK) and an industry leader in managing automotive data, today announced that RyanTech, Inc. has selected Chrome๏ฟฝs vehicle data to enhance the website services it provides to AAA.

By incorporating Chrome๏ฟฝs comprehensive year, make, model and style vehicle data, RyanTech has developed a more effective and responsive website for the AAA Repair Assurance Plan, which offers extended service contracts for new or used vehicles through select AAA clubs. With consumer-friendly vehicle style names and descriptions, and a clean, easy-to-navigate interface, the new website makes it easier for consumers to find coverage information for a particular vehicle. The result is more accurate coverage quotes and a streamlined and simplified process for the consumer.

About Chrome (www.chrome.com)

Chrome provides vehicle content, software, technology and services to deliver complete enterprise solutions to all segments of the automotive retail industry. Chrome pioneered the technology behind electronic vehicle configuration with the introduction of PC Carbook๏ฟฝ, and since 1986 has collected, analyzed and enhanced ๏ฟฝraw๏ฟฝ automotive data from all manufacturers. Chrome Systems Inc. is a subsidiary of DealerTrack Data Services, Inc., a DealerTrack Holdings, Inc. company (Nasdaq: TRAK).

About AAA (www.AAA.com)

As North America๏ฟฝs largest motoring and leisure travel organization, AAA provides more than 51 million members with travel, insurance, financial and automotive-related services. Since its founding in 1902, the not-for-profit, fully tax-paying AAA has been a leader and advocate for the safety and security of all travelers. AAA clubs can be visited on the Internet at AAA.com.
